On April 28, 2021, after three years in space and seven flybys of the Sun, NASA’s Parker Solar Probe officially did what the Laboratory’s researchers and engineers had always dared it to do: It entered the Sun’s atmosphere — the first spacecraft in history to do so. APL is a leader in space weather science, observations, and modeling—particularly in understanding the drivers of solar activity, the role Earth’s magnetosphere plays in protecting us, and the response of the upper atmosphere to solar variability. NASA's first test mission for planetary defense, the Double Asteroid Redirection Test (DART) seeks to test and validate a method to protect Earth in case of an asteroid impact threat. The DART mission shifted an asteroid's orbit through kinetic impact – specifically, by successfully smashing a spacecraft into the smaller member of the binary ...

The Johns Hopkins University Applied Physics Laboratory (or simply Applied Physics Laboratory, or APL) is a not-for-profit university-affiliated research center (UARC) in Howard County, Maryland. Explore careers and internships in engineering, technology, research, business, and operations at Johns Hopkins APL.APL created an additive to turn commercial glue into a rapidly curing underwater adhesive that is effective on a range of surfaces, including aluminum, stainless steel, glass and plastic.
